Philippine Airlines (PR, Manila Ninoy Aquino International) has taken delivery of its first A321neo with RP-C9930 (msn 8117) having been positioned to Manila Ninoy Aquino International from Hamburg Finkenwerder via Abu Dhabi International on June 1.
The Filipino carrier has a further twenty of the Pratt & Whitney PW1000G-powered jets on order from Airbus (AIB, Toulouse Blagnac) with deliveries to run through to 2024.
Deliveries for the type were to have begun in November 2017 only to slip to January 2018 and then to June 2018. The delays have been attributed to the ongoing problems affecting Pratt & Whitney's PW1000 GTF motors.
The A321neo will be deployed on PAL flights from Manila Ninoy Aquino International to Brisbane International (beginning July), as well as Sapporo Chitose (Japan), Sydney Kingsford Smith (Australia), Delhi International and Mumbai International in India over the coming months.
The ch-aviation fleets module shows PAL's narrowbody fleet also entails seven A320ceo and eighteen A321ceo.
